Cultural background

FAQ
  • This character appears in classical Chinese texts but is extremely rare in modern usage.
  • In ancient contexts, it described both physical agility and mental alertness or caution.
  • The character's dual meanings reflect the connection between physical grace and careful attention in classical Chinese thought.
